X-ray structure of the adduct formed upon reaction of cisplatin with human angiogenin after 1 month soaking
This is a non-PDB format compatible entry.
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| ELETTRA BEAMLINE 11.2C |
Synchrotron site | ELETTRA |
Beamline | 11.2C |
Temperature [K] | 100 |
Detector technology | PIXEL |
Collection date | 2021-03-03 |
Detector | DECTRIS PILATUS 6M |
Wavelength(s) | 1.00 |
Spacegroup name | P 21 21 2 |
Unit cell lengths | 85.250, 37.510, 38.160 |
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
Resolution | 42.625 - 1.990 |
Rwork | 0.308 |
R-free | 0.36720 |
Structure solution method | MOLECULAR REPLACEMENT |
RMSD bond length | 0.006 |
RMSD bond angle | 1.526 |
Data reduction software | autoPROC |
Data scaling software | autoPROC |
Phasing software | PHASER |
Refinement software | REFMAC (5.8.0258) |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 42.630 | 2.020 |
High resolution limit [Å] | 1.769 | 1.990 |
Rmerge | 0.082 | 0.566 |
Number of reflections | 10455 | 414 |
<I/σ(I)> | 17.1 | 2.4 |
Completeness [%] | 95.3 | 98.1 |
Redundancy | 10 | 5.1 |
CC(1/2) | 0.996 | 0.927 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, HANGING DROP | 293 | 10% PEG6K, 20 mM sodium citrate pH 5.1, 0.2 M sodium/potassium tartrate |
